      Sheriff Boot Edwards allows few exceptions to the rule of law in Cobb County, Kentucky. Katinas Sanctuary, known as Katys Whorehouse, operates openly because Katy is a childhood friend, and a decent person. Seven prominent farmers grow pot, without fear of a raid, to keep the volume down. A prominent resident who gets murdered is stuffed into a car and which rams a utility pole. His death is officially declared accidental. The thing that gets the Sheriffs blood up, really up, is when a New York drug cartel uses blackmail to get the Sheriff to allow their drug smuggling. When the Sheriffs blood gets uplook out.The army he lines up to fight them consists of a one-time Los Angeles County Sheriffs Deputy with the hots for an unhappily married waitress, the countys best turtle hunter, who hates the Sheriffs guts, and a hired assassin, paid to shoot somebody else. Kiana, whose wayward daughter wants to make love to the Countys stud before moving west, never knew the secret love Boot Edwards had for her as a teenager. Nobody knew, until her husband died and she needed a friend. You wont be able to put this one down.

      Software architecture is foundational to the development of large, practical software-intensive applications. This brand-new text covers all facets of software architecture and how it serves as the intellectual centerpiece of software development and evolution. Critically, this text focuses on supporting creation of real implemented systems. Hence the text details not only modeling techniques, but design, implementation, deployment, and system adaptation -- as well as a host of other topics -- putting the elements in context and comparing and contrasting them with one another. Rather than focusing on one method, notation, tool, or process, this new text/reference widely surveys software architecture techniques, enabling the instructor and practitioner to choose the right tool for the job at hand. Software Architecture is intended for upper-division undergraduate and graduate courses in software architecture, software design, component-based software engineering, and distributed systems
